The balloon rides start early in the morning, shortly after sunrise, when the winds are calm.

We meet at the designated launch site or we can collect you in your hotel if it has been previously arranged.
We will spread out and inflate the balloon. The passengers can actively take part in this activity.


When the balloon sail has risen from the ground, we can climb into the basket.

The balloon lifts off slightly and the adventure begins.

The chase crew will always follow the balloon. We will be in contact with them by radio.

While we fly, we will do a toast with cava accompanied of “coca”, a typical Catalan cake, to celebrate the flight.

After an hour or more in the air, the pilot will locate a suitable landing site.

After the landing we will fold up the balloon and the 4X4 chase car will give us a lift to have a good Empordà breakfast.

During breakfast we will give you your flight certificates and the CDs with the photos that we have taken during the morning.

The activity ends around midday, when the 4X4 chase car will return you to the point of origin where you have the car or your hotel.

FLIGHTS LOCATION:

Nowadays we have three established flight locations, two of them in the Baix Empordà and the other one in the Alt Empordà. From both places, when we take off, we have a beautiful view of the Empordà with the sea in the background.

Alt Empordà:
If you have chosen this flight location, you need to know that we take off from Siurana and will have the possibility of seeing, among many other interesting things: the nature reserve of the Aiguamolls de l'Empordà, the golf course and Peralada's castle, the river Fluvià, Empuriabrava, Figueres, Castelló d'Empúries, etc.

Baix Empordà:
If you have chosen this flight location, you need to know that we take off from Verges or Colomers and will have the possibility of seeing, among many other interesting things: the massif of the Montgrí with its castle, the river Ter, the Medes Islands, Peratallada, Pals, Ullastret, etc..
